| Diglycerides always called DAG for short,produced by glycerol and two fatty acid,is savageness component in edible oils,and the inter-production in metabolize by oils,concluded in GRAS,safety,nutrition,fit for processing,easiness for body and so on virtue,attribute to functional additive,applied for food,cosmetic,and medica,also attribute to single type food class emulsification,and have no difference between edible oils in edible sense,colour,taste.There are few DAG in savageness plants,so it is important to prepare DAG by oils.This paper study on preparation technology of DAG mainly,from Purification of linoleic acid from corn Oil with urea adduction fractionation,prepare CLA material to emphases on prepare DAG by esterification mathod,Purificate production by molecule distillation,discussed influence of centrifugation on purification of linoleic acid from corn oil with urea adduction fractionation,and synthesize DAG by Immobilized lipase Lipozyme TL IM.This article has done below the research and obtains the conclusion:ONE,Saponification and decompose to prepare linoleic mixture by corn oils,Purification high content linoleic with urea adduction fractionation,change structure of linoleic by alkali,the best parameter made certain in this experiment.In this conditions,the temperature is 15℃,centrifugation speed is 3000r/min,centrifugation time is10min,the linoleic content of from fatty acid mixture improved from 55.61%to 66.26%by centrifugation,compared with mixed fatty acids before centrifugation,content of linoleic acid is increased 12.29%,content of linoleic acid achieved 93.99%,in urea adduction fractionation experiment,the best parameter were fatty acid/urea/ethanol is 1:1.5:3,fractionation temperature is 15℃,time is 12 hour more suitable,effect of dissolving urea by different concentration of ethanol from 80%~100%on linoleic acid was researched,the results indicate that:The difference between iodine value and recovery of linoleic acid is not remarkable,so recycle ethanol may used again.As index of efficience of transformation,confirm the best parameter by single factor experiment and orthogonal experiment,get results:reaction temperature 170℃,time 4h,alkali to fatty acid 0.4,solvent to alkali 3 or 4.Validation experiment was done by the best parameter, efficience of transformation is 95%.We get the exact result of conjugated linoleic acid content by GC method,the c9,t11 and t10,c12 structure of conjugated linoleic acid are 40.011%and 42.192%.Scaning the all spectrums of production of preparation by UV and FT-IR,compared with the standards,the analysis results indicated:conjugated linoleic acid is the preparation production.TWO,As the process of producting 1,3-Conjugated linoleic acid Diglycerides,added glycerol adsorbption material can avoid phenomenon of enzyme grouped,convenient for mixing,reaction equality,enzyme can be cycled,the material of glycerol adsorbption more appropriate for AL302,in this condition that:mol ratio of fatty and glycerol is 2:1,content of enzyme added is 15%bottom material,temperature is 70℃,time is 6 h,quality ratio silica gel to glycerol is 1:1,glycerol adsorbption material added may delay using times of enzyme, esterification rate may improve 20%,silca gel added may extend enzyme repeat times;the regressin equation was get by single factor experiment and orthogonal experiment before DPS soft processing.Y=71.38714+2.35701XJ1+0.70723X2+0.97932X3-0.62125X1X2-0.64375X1X3 -5.12326X12-1.39327X22 -0.62076X32The best combination of esterification rate is X1=0.1827,X2=0.1023,X3=0.6554,namely ,the best precept of producting 1,3-Conjugated linoleic acid Diglycerides is:mol ratio of fatty and glycerol is 2.11%,content of enzyme added is 15.30%,weight ratio of glycerol adsorbption material and glycerol is 1.20%,reaction temperature is 70℃,reaction time is 10h,the esterification rate is 71.96%in this condition,acid value of mixture is 58.4,monoglycerol content is 26.4%,diglycerides content is 42.5%,triglycerides content is 9.4%,fatty acid content is 21.7%.Three,Two classes process molecule distillation technology were made use of purifying 1,3-Conjugated linoleic acid diglycerides,confirm the purification technics of molecule distillation:feed temperature is 70~80℃,feed speed is 0.4~0.51./h,first class process temperature is 130℃~140℃,two class process temperature is 210℃~220℃,distillion pressure is 0.1Pa,speed is 280~320 r/min,in this condition the effect is better,after two class process molecule distillation,and separate by TLC,monoglycerol content is 2.4%,diglycerides content is 77.4%,triglycerides content is 17.2%,fatty acid content is 3.0%. |
